2268 Upham, Chas. W. Salem Witchcraft, with an Account of Salem Village and History of Opinions on Witchcraft and Kindred Subjects. Illustrations and maps. 2 vols., 8vo, cloth. Bost., 1867. $17.50

Scarce. Not merely a history of the socalled Salem witchcraft, but a minute account of the place where the delusion took its rise, the persons concerned in it, and the circumstances which led to it. The book is a notable contribution to the social history of New England.
